Form No. 621 Revised: 01/99 <<<<<<<<<********>>>>>>>>>>>>> 2 INSTRUCTIONS FOR FILING NOTICE OF TRANSFER OF RESERVED NAME Section 7-1.1-8, 7-13-3, 7-16-10 and 7-6-11.1 of the General Laws of Rhode Island, 1956, as amended1. The right to the exclusive use of a specific corporate name so reserved may be transferred to any other person or corporation by filing a Notice of Transfer of Reserved Name with the Office of the Secretary of State, Corporations Division, at the above address. When the Notice of Transfer of Reserved Name has been completed, signed and submitted with the correct filing fee, a Certificate of Transfer of Reserved Name, shall be returned to the filer.2. The Notice of Transfer for a Business Corporation, Limited Partnership, or Limited Liability Company must be accompanied by a filing fee of $50.00 and payment should be made payable to the Rhode Island Secretary of State.3. The Notice of Transfer for a Non-profit Corporation must be accompanied by a filing fee of $20.00 and payment should be made payable to the Rhode Island Secretary of State.4. The Notice of Transfer must be executed by the applicant for whom the name was reserved.5. The reservation of the name so transferred will terminate upon the expiration of the original one hundred and twenty (120) day reservation period. With the sole exception of a name reservation for a limited partnership, there is no renewal of a name reservation. Consequently, a subsequent application for reservation of the same corporate or limited liability company name will not be accepted until the next business day following the expiration of the original reservation.
